The State Medical Board of Ohio approved 28 new certificate to recommend medical marijuana (CTR) applications in June bringing the total number of active certified physicians to 512. 

Qualifying Conditions Update

On Wednesday, June 12, the board voted to reject the petitions for depression, insomnia and opioid use disorder but decided to table votes on autism spectrum disorder and anxiety for additonal discussion and review.

A condition that has been rejected by the board will not be reconsidered unless new information, such as additional research or supporting evidence, is provided. 

The board is set to accept new petitions for additional conditions Nov. 1 through Dec. 31, 2019.

Advertising and Ownership

Although there are no CTR-specific advertising rules concerning medical marijuana, as a licensee of the Medical Board, you may not make false, fraudulent, deceptive, or misleading statements in the solicitation of or advertising for patients. See Ohio Revised Code, Section 4731.22(B)(5) for details.

As a certified physician, you also may not have ownership, or investment interest in or compensation agreement with any medical marijuana entity licensed or applicant seeking licensure. See Ohio Administrative Code, Rule 4731-32-02 (8) for details.

Patients Outside of Ohio

House Bill 523 legalized purchases of medical marijuana products from an Ohio-licensed dispensary, by Ohio residents in the Patient & Caregiver Registry. Currently, Ohio does has not have reciprocity agreements with other states and does not recognize out-of-state medical marijuana cards.

Standard of Care

All physicians with an active CTR are expected to follow the full list of requirements in Rule 4731-32-03 Standard of care in the Ohio Administrative Code.

OMMCP Helpline
1-877-4OH-MMCP (1-833-464-6627)

The Ohio Medical Marijuana Control Program Toll-Free Helpline responds to inquiries from patients, caregivers, and health professionals regarding adverse reactions to medical marijuana, and provides information about available services and additional assistance as needed.
